Land surface temperature is critical for ecosystem & earth system function, & easy to measure from space unless clouds get in the way. Sadegh Ranjbar uses GOES-16 obs. & machine learning to estimate all-sky LST in real time Danielle Losos Ankur Desai essopenarchive.org/users/780870/a…

Thrilled to share my paper in #GRL: "Scaling Individual Tree Transpiration with Thermal Cameras Reveals Interspecies Differences in Drought Vulnerability."📸 We showed how thermal cameras can estimate tree transpiration! w/ Josh Fisher and others. Read more: tinyurl.com/fkvj27ea
